I had to synchronise the controller with the transmitter, select the battery type, set the brake performance, set the drag brake, set the dead band, and the pre-programmed driver profiles.
 
Does the steering work? Do you have the ESC plugged into the throttle port of your receiver? When you were programming the ESC did it do it's normal beeps/ lights flashing as you programmed it?
 
The steering does work. It is plugged into the right place because i plugged it in where the old ESC was. I'm not sure whether it has meant to bleep, but there is one light that is on.
 
Re-calibrate the ESC to your TX again. Reset to default settings first until you can get it to move, then start programming.
